Hi all how do u change the way the photos change to make it change faster or
slower what do i do. |

In the timeline view, put your mouse of the picture till you see an arrow
then grab it and drag the picture until it's showing as long or as short a time as you want. OR if you want them all to show the same amount of time, you can just chage the Duration under Properties. Hi Tracy....go to the top and click on 'tools'.....then 'options'.
Then choose the 'advanced' tab at the top....and you will see where you can change the length of a picture and the length of your transitions. Total time it shows will be the length of the pic less the length of the transition. Good luck.
